Global 8000 Specifications
- Manufacturer
- BOMBARDIER
- Model
- Global 8000
- Category
- Ultra-Long-Range
- In service since
- 2022
- Length
- 33.6 m
- Height
- 7.9 m
- Wingspan
- 31.7 m
- Length
- 13.1 m
- Width
- 2.49 m
- Height
- 1.88 m
- Max passengers
- 19
- Pilots
- 2
- Flight attendant
- Available
- Baggage compartment
- 16.5 m³
- Lavatory
- Yes
- Engines
- 2 × General Electric Passport
- Cruise speed
- 944 km/h
- Max speed
- 1000 km/h
- Range
- 14000 km
- Max altitude
- 15,000 m
- Takeoff distance
- 2500 m
- Landing distance
- 800 m
- Charter (from)
- 13,500 €/hour
- Charter (up to)
- 19,500 €/hour
Indicative rates per category, may vary based on configuration and market conditions.

Global 8000 Performance Reviews
The Global 8000 is designed to be at the forefront of performance, offering transcontinental speed and range capabilities. User reviews highlight its ability to connect distant city pairs non-stop, a major asset for its clientele.
Speed & Range
“We recently completed a non-stop flight from Dubai to Houston, a journey of over 16 hours. The Global 8000 maintained a high cruising speed, often around Mach 0.90, which is impressive for an aircraft of this size. The announced range of 8,000 nautical miles is not just a marketing figure; it’s very real and allowed us to optimize our itineraries.” — Director of Air Operations, Middle East
“While the Global 8000 is fast, it’s important to note that achieving Mach 0.92 often comes with lower fuel reserves or over shorter distances. For trans-Pacific flights at full load, we generally opt for Mach 0.85-0.88 to ensure arrival with comfortable margins. It’s a reasonable compromise, but it needs to be considered when planning very long flights.” — Chief Pilot, North America
“The Global 8000 is a workhorse. Last year, we flew from Singapore to San Francisco without refueling, which is remarkable. There’s no doubt it’s one of the most capable business jets on the market in terms of ultra-long-range flight capacity. The speed of execution for long missions is an undeniable competitive advantage for our company.” — Owner, Southeast Asia
Summary: Users are unanimous about the Global 8000’s exceptional performance in terms of speed and range. Its ability to perform non-stop ultra-long-range flights is a major asset, allowing for significant time savings and increased operational flexibility. However, some pilots emphasize the need to balance maximum speed and range on the most extreme routes.
Landing & Takeoff Capabilities
“We appreciate the Global 8000’s ability to operate on shorter runways than some of its competitors in the ultra-long-range category. This opens up a wider range of secondary airports, allowing us to get closer to our clients’ final destinations. For example, we were able to use Le Bourget Airport (LFPB) without major constraints, whereas other similar jets might have required stricter settings.” — Charter Operator, Europe
“While the landing and takeoff figures are good on paper, they can be very sensitive to weather conditions, especially temperature and altitude. At some mountain airports in summer, we sometimes have to reduce the payload to maintain the required safety margins. This is not a flaw of the Global 8000 itself, but a physical reality for all twin-engine aircraft under these conditions.” — Private Pilot, North America
Summary: The Global 8000 demonstrates strong takeoff and landing performance, allowing it to access a greater number of airports. This flexibility is highly valued by operators. Nevertheless, as with any aircraft, environmental conditions can affect operational capabilities, requiring rigorous planning.

Global 8000 Equipment Reviews
Avionics & Flight Controls
“Bombardier’s Global Vision cockpit is a masterpiece of ergonomics. The split screens allow for fluid management of flight information, and the Enhanced Vision System (EVS) coupled with the Synthetic Vision System (SVS) provides unparalleled situational awareness, even in low visibility. We clearly felt a reduction in pilot workload compared to our old Gulfstream G650s.” — Chief Pilot, Multinational Corporation, US
“The integration of avionics systems is deep, which is an asset in itself. However, during our initial operations, some minor software bugs required quick updates. Nothing show-stopping, but it highlights the complexity of modern systems. Bombardier’s support responsiveness was fortunately exemplary.” — Director of Air Operations, VIP Charterer, Middle East
The Global 8000 benefits from the state-of-the-art Global Vision avionics, based on the Rockwell Collins Pro Line Fusion suite. Feedback largely highlights excellent ergonomics, clear interfaces, and the significant contribution of EVS/SVS systems to safety and reduced pilot workload. Some post-delivery adjustments are to be expected, inherent in the integration of such sophisticated technologies.

Global 8000 Operational Costs Reviews
Fuel Consumption
“We were pleasantly surprised by the Global 8000’s efficiency on our transatlantic routes. On a typical Paris-New York flight, we consume about 15% less fuel than our previous Global 7500, which translates into substantial savings over the year, especially with current jet fuel price fluctuations. Telemetry data confirms constant optimization.” — Fleet Operator, Europe
“While the Global 8000 is an exceptional aircraft in terms of performance and comfort, fuel consumption remains a factor to monitor closely. For our long-haul missions, we observe an average consumption of about 1,500 to 1,800 liters per flight hour at cruise speed. This is in line with ultra-long-range aircraft, but it requires rigorous planning for long distances to optimize technical stops.” — Director of Flight Operations, Middle East
The Global 8000’s fuel consumption is competitive for its ultra-long-range category. Operators note an improvement in efficiency compared to its predecessors, particularly the Global 7500, allowing for significant savings on direct long-haul flights. However, the overall volume remains substantial, requiring careful management of fuel costs.
Maintenance & Spare Parts
“The Global 8000’s maintenance program is well-structured, with generous inspection intervals that reduce downtime frequency. Bombardier has made efforts to optimize parts availability. Our scheduled maintenance costs are stable, and we appreciate the responsiveness of customer support in case of unscheduled intervention, even if the hourly labor cost remains high.” — Head of Maintenance, North America
“We encountered some challenges with the availability of certain specific parts for the GE Aerospace Passport 20 engine, sometimes extending repair times. While rare, these delays can lead to unexpected downtime costs. The cost of major inspections and critical component replacements is high, reflecting the aircraft’s technological sophistication.” — Individual Owner, Asia
The Global 8000’s maintenance costs are manageable thanks to optimized maintenance programs and good manufacturer support. Nevertheless, the aircraft’s technological complexity, particularly its engines, results in high spare parts and labor costs, and lead times for less common components can impact operability.
Crew & Training Costs
“Pilot qualification for the Global 8000 is demanding, and the cost of initial training is significant. However, the sophistication of the flight systems reduces cabin workload, and our crews greatly appreciate the ergonomics. It is essential to invest in advanced continuous training to maintain operational efficiency and safety.” — Chief Pilot, US
“The Global 8000 requires highly qualified and experienced crews, which is reflected in salaries. Flexibility in finding pilots and flight attendants with the appropriate ratings can be a challenge, especially for operators with a diverse fleet. Recurrent training with approved providers like FlightSafety International represents a significant annual expense.” — Charter Company Manager, Europe
Crew costs for the Global 8000 are high, typical of business jets of this size. The investment in initial and recurrent training is substantial, but it guarantees a high level of competence and increased safety, justifying these costs for owners and operators concerned with operational excellence.
